Core Refusal Reason

Failure to provide adequate technical documentation, site characterisation data, and design specifications regarding the existing and proposed wastewater treatment and disposal systems.

Decision Maker's Conclusion

  • The applicant failed to provide essential design specifications and capacity details for the existing Kingspan Klargester Waste Water Treatment Plant on site.
  • The submission lacked a site characterisation report and precise mapping of trial and percolation holes necessary to verify the suitability of the proposed polishing filter.
  • The absence of detailed cross-sectional drawings showing existing ground levels and invert levels prevented a full assessment of the proposed wastewater infrastructure's impact on public health.
